Influenza A Virus

Viruses of the genus Influenzavirus A belong to the family Orthomyxoviridae. They occur in high genetic diversity and a wide range of virulence. Influenza A Viruses are grouped into low and highly pathogenic strains. Waterfowl are the natural reservoir of low-pathogenic avian influenza viruses (LPAIV). Highly pathogenic Avian Influenza Viruses (HPAIV) belong to subtypes H5 or H7 and may cause fowl plague in domestic poultry with high economic losses. The subtypes H1N1, H1N2, and H3N2 of Influenza A Virus can also cause infections of the respiratory tract in swine as can the subtype H3N8 in equids.
